About VitVio

VitVio is building AI-powered tools to simplify and streamline operating room workflows, so surgical teams can focus on what really matters—patient care. Our platform uses computer vision and context-aware AI to understand actions happening in the OR in real time. From automatically logging surgical stages to coordinating team readiness, we take on the administrative load so clinical staff don’t have to.

Our team has experience founding and scaling leading companies in adjacent industries. We're growing quickly—backed by top-tier investors—and working with some of the most respected hospitals in the US and Europe.
